SubjectRe: What is the --MARK-- ?
Date
Op Tue, 16 Feb 1999, schreef Arvind Sankar:
> On Tue, Feb 16, 1999 at 10:39:23AM -0500, Fred Reimer wrote:
> > Pretty simple, so that you know your syslogd is still working if nothing
> > else is producing messages...
And that in case your system should crash completely, you can make
a good guess at when that crash happened.
